인프런 커뮤니티 질문&답변

류돌프님의 프로필 이미지

작성한 질문수

대용랑 채팅 TPS에 대한 stateful 서비스 구축하기

이 강의에서 다룰 zero-downtime-deploy를 위한 아키텍처 구조도를 알려드릴게요

컨트롤 서버가 다운되면 어떻게 되나요?

해결된 질문

24.06.14 23:38 작성

·

113

1

[이 강의에서 다룰 zero-downtime-deploy를 위한 아키텍처 구조도를 알려드릴게요] 강의를 들으면서 컨트롤 서버의 필요성에 대해 설명해주셨습니다.

 

채팅 서버 1,2,3 이 다운될 때를 고려해서 로드 밸런싱 용으로 컨트롤 서버를 따로 둔다고 이해했는데, 컨트롤 서버가 배포되거나 다운되는 경우는 없을까요?

컨트롤 서버도 이중화로 구성을 해야하는 것인지, 다른 방법은 무엇이 있는지 궁금합니당

 

답변 1

1

July님의 프로필 이미지
July
지식공유자

2024. 06. 14. 23:53

질문 감사합니다.

 

컨트롤 서버도 당연하게도 여러개가 띄워져있어야 합니다.

 

컨트롤 서버또한 무중단 배포가 진행이 되어야하기 때문이죠.

컨트롤 서버는 오로지 이벤트를 받고, 사용가능한 서버의 리스트를 내려주는 역할만을 수행하고 있어요.

 

실제로는 좀더 다양한 역할을 수행할수도 있고 그런이유에서 cold hot전략이라던지 목적에 맞는 전략을 수행하며 인스턴스가 유지되어야합니다.

 

정말 쉽고 간단하게 말하면 죽으면 다시 띄운다 정도로 이해하시면 될 꺼 같아요

류돌프님의 프로필 이미지
류돌프
질문자

2024. 06. 15. 00:14

답변 감사합니다 😀